Transaction 5080e40310618c541d1b7baaec27cde3e27ed9e99afe390d9a2411eb78d6fcc7

3 Input
2 Outputs
  • 5080e40310618c541d1b7baaec27cde3e27ed9e99afe390d9a2411eb78d6fcc7:0
  • value  87657
    address  1CUbd4aprqzaMN1ycDMjs1Cdktuvcitj6V
  • 5080e40310618c541d1b7baaec27cde3e27ed9e99afe390d9a2411eb78d6fcc7:1
  • value  3722570
    address  35bDo1Cmv5RpPXWHuNMUG1PTDgac2PExVn